Hillcrest Elementary School, located in Ruston, Louisiana, serves grades K-5 in the Lincoln Parish School District. It is among the few public elementary schools in Louisiana to receive a distinguished GreatSchools Rating of 8 out of 10.
This school has an average Community Rating of 4 out of 5 stars, based on reviews from 10 school community members.
